Transaction e1368bd171e18a576e151952bbb7cdb96d1574c2f19aa5026cfadff5dd3af1b3
1 Input
1 Output
-
e1368bd171e18a576e151952bbb7cdb96d1574c2f19aa5026cfadff5dd3af1b3:0
- value
- 788863
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 85c15df80006745dee121a2aa93eef250d27ca8b OP_EQUAL
- address
- 3DtFSSGT5cWDuHf3EcJeUJA3rPPAJc7wsu